The Powerball is reaching record numbers. The current pot is at 1.5 billion dollars. According to WXYZ, this is the third-largest jackpot in US history. If no one wins on Friday, it would put the pot way over the 1st place of 1.586 billion.

The Powerball is played in 45 states, which makes those odds staggering. According to Powerball, The odds of winning the jackpot are 1 in 292.2 million. But who wants to hear the odds? They say you can’t win if you don’t play right? Powerball is drawn on Monday, Wednesday, and Friday at 10:59 pm ET and is $2 a ticket. Weirder things have happened. Businessinsider.com has a list of former lotto winners and a few of the things they bought or invested in when they won. They are not all that you would think. Here are a few.

  • John Kutey: Wet and Wild

    John Kutey loves water so much that he helped build a water park after winning 312 million from Mega Millions.

  • Louise White: REALLY loves ice cream

    Louise White bought some rainbow sherbert before purchasing a lottery ticket that won her 336 million. She started a trust called “The Rainbow Sherbert Trust” to help her family

  • Bob Erb: 420 dude!

    Bob Erb loves weed. Canadian pot activist, won 25 million in 2012. He used a million of his winnings to go to supporting 420 day

  • Evelyn Adams: Whoops

    To quote “There is a very easy way to return from a casino with a small fortune; go there with a large one.” Evelyn Adams won 5.4 million dollars in 1985 and 1986, took it to Atlantic City, and by 2016 lost all of the money over the course of thirty years.   • Charlie Lagarde: Photography Dreams

    I appreciate Charlie Lagarde’s choice of taking her 1 million dollar winnings to give her $1000 a week for life to live her dream of photography. She wants to someday have her photographs in National Geographic
